Why is my parakeet's butt swollen and red after poop removal?

Updated On September 23rd, 2025

my parakeets butt has had poop stuck it, I removed it & noticed that the area is swollen & reddish in color as if its infected or irrititated, I don't know what to make of it or what to do

Thanks for reaching out. Continue to keep clean with a warm compress. A veterinary visit is recommended to assess and provide a diagnostics and treatment plan. If a female, egg binding should be considered. Clumped stool in either sex could be due to liver, renal, intestinal and or infectious diseases. A veterinary visit is recommend to assist in a diagnostic/treatment plan. Providing supplemental heat in the 80-85 F range will give some comfort but is not a treatment. Good luck.
